Output 628a295029815fa035cc72ced032f438c1f65170fbefc18056c2656e04676b56:0

value
2457632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1e4d12ff4836f87aea8248393652209a47493e4 OP_EQUALVERIFY OP_CHECKSIG
address
1MbR9f1U4Fg5AYSY3Pwe6AtuK3SQtWDvr1
transaction
628a295029815fa035cc72ced032f438c1f65170fbefc18056c2656e04676b56
spent
true